Transaction c227e2d62a8e0fc8470a02cf48ecf4de757f5c06e00ac77aa5c9f3c337313a0e
3 Input
1 Outputs
- c227e2d62a8e0fc8470a02cf48ecf4de757f5c06e00ac77aa5c9f3c337313a0e:0
value 19271546
address 15ymBPEMir59Po7M3Kyvca6878crW29bj6